Oskar Holl is a friend of my Princeton classmate Charles McClelland, and now a friend of ours. Oskar knows Munich, he is the mayor of a section of the city with a population of 50,000, and he provided a wealth of background material that I am still absorbing. When I asked him if he knew a “liberal” Jew in Munich, he called Terry Swartzberg and we all got together for a delightful Bavarian dinner. Terry, born in Connecticut, a long-time business reporter for the International Herald Tribune, explained what it meant to him to be a Jew in Munich. He is active in a program to place small memorials (called stolpersteins) in the pavement in front of every home in Germany from which a Jew was taken to the ovens. He is also about to be Bar Mitzvah.
